Mali's Seydou Keita out of decisive Nations Cup qualifier Mali skipper Seydou Keita to miss Saturday's clash against Botswana in an African Nations Cup qualifier due to injury
Mali midfielder Seydou Keita will not be able to play in his side's clash against Botswana in the second leg of the final African Nations qualifier on Saturday after picking up an injury. The former Barcelona man, who joined Chinese outfit Dalian Aerbin in the summer, is also joined on the sidelines by Randers defender Adama Tamboura and Guingamp striker Moustapha Yatabare, who are also injured. Mali, who finished third in the 2012 Nations Cup, are expected to seal passage to next year's edition in South Africa, having beaten Botswana 3-0 in the first leg in Bamako last month.
